Treadmills at Home
The treadmill is among the most efficient cardio machines on the market. The more calories you burn, the faster you will lose weight.
A treadmill in your home will help you overcome obstacles such as the weather and busy schedules that could otherwise hinder fat-burning efforts. Plus, exercising on a treadmill helps build muscle.
Convenience
The treadmill is an excellent way to incorporate exercise into your daily life without having to travel. This is particularly useful when you live in an area with unpredictable weather. You can also utilize treadmills to perform interval training if you wish to increase the intensity of your workout. Interval training is a short burst of high-intensity activity followed by a slower-intensity exercise. This type of workout will help you burn more calories and a lot of treadmills allow you to customize your interval workout by varying the incline.
Treadmills are also great for those who are not familiar with running or running. Beginners often make the mistake of pushing themselves too much initially. Treadmills help you to avoid this by allowing you to control your walking, jogging, and running speed to ensure that you can run at a safe and comfortable pace that suits your fitness level. Some models can even automatically adjust the slope to simulate hills.
Most treadmills have a built-in display that shows your progress, including your speed as well as distance and time. This can be very motivating, and it helps you stay focused on your goals. Some of them include heart rate monitors so you can keep your heart rate within the optimal range.
Some treadmills are capable of simulating different courses and trails from across the globe. This is ideal for those who love to run or jog in the outdoors, but would like to change their routine. Many treadmills are cushioned for the joints which can reduce impact on your knees and hips.
Some treadmills have television. You can stream a movie or stream a podcast while you work out. Some treadmills have a screen mirroring feature that allows you to utilize the screen of your phone or tablet.
Treadmills aren't just useful, but they can also help you save money on the cost of gas and gym membership. Additionally, they can save you time by eliminating the need to drive to a gym or wait for treadmills to be available at a busy gym.
Safety
Treadmills at home offer convenience for those who wish to train indoors. They can pose danger to both adults and children when they do not take the necessary precautions. It is essential that treadmills are put in areas where others can't easily access them. They must also be kept shut when they are not in use. This will stop anyone from stepping on the treadmill while it is running, which can result in serious injuries. It's also a good idea to keep the area around a treadmill free of objects, and to place a piece of rubber matting or carpet under it. This can to cushion any falls and also prevents pets or children from stepping on the treadmill when it's not in use.
The best way to ensure your family's safety when using a treadmill is to educate them on its uses and safety. Inform your family members that treadmills can be used for more than just running or walking. It can also be used to boost speed and the incline. Explain to them that it's important to keep their heart rates within the recommended ranges for their age and not to push it too far. Shoes that are properly fitted are essential for treadmill use. Avoid running barefoot as this can cause blisters or cuts.
Once a child has reached the age enough to be able to run on treadmills, they should be given an in-depth explanation of its operating commands and safety features. The safety clip must be worn. It is crucial. It should be attached to the child's clothing so that if the child falls off the treadmill, it will break off and cause the machine to stop. This will help prevent injuries such as head injuries, friction burns, and broken bones.
When a treadmill is not being used it should be unplugged and locked vertically in place. It should be stored in a room away from people walking around, and from drapes that hang low or cords of blinds that could cause strangulation or entrapment. Also, it's recommended to regularly inspect the treadmill and make sure that all screws and bolts are secure and tight.
Customization
A space-saving treadmill offers convenience and simplicity in a compact package. It can be folded up and rolled away with little effort, making it easy for you to put it away in a storage space or closet. Many treadmills are equipped with wheels for ease of move around. This allows you to change the location where you train without straining your back. They are also easy to use with easy-to-use buttons that decrease the risk of activating a feature accidentally or pressing a wrong button. This type of treadmill is family-friendly, since multiple family members can share it and alter settings to meet their fitness goals and preferences.
The treadmills for runners are typically equipped with a variety of options for customization, such as customizable incline settings that simulate different terrains. These features make it possible to provide a more challenging workout and improve your overall training experience. They're also great for increasing the amount of calories burned during your workout, which can aid in maintaining an ideal weight.
Many treadmills specifically designed specifically for running come with advanced shock-absorption technology that cushions your steps and reduce stress on knees and joints. This feature is essential for runners since it allows you to run more comfortably way, and with less stress on your joints. The treadmills specifically designed for runners come with pre-programmed running programs that were specifically created to improve your speed, endurance and strength.
Some treadmills designed for running have built-in heart rate monitoring systems that allow you to monitor your heart rate during your exercise. This is a great feature for older adults since it lets them exercise in their own comfort zone without pushing themselves too far.
Other top-rated treadmills can be customized by iFit, which allows access to a range of workouts that are interactive and classes run by experienced trainers. It can also give nutrition advice that is in line with your fitness goals. This can be a great incentive to keep to your workout routine. Certain treadmills come with additional features, such as HD touchscreen displays as well as built-in speakers, and provide a full range of entertainment.
Family-Friendly
A treadmill is a great device to help you achieve the American Heart Association's moderate aerobic recommendations. A treadmill at home can allow you to reach your goals without having to deal with the weather or crowds in the gym.
But, before you buy an indoor treadmill there are a number of factors to consider. To begin, think about how many people will be using it, and if you need a model that can be adapted to different heights and weights. You must also consider whether you'd prefer a model with many workout features, or a more basic alternative. Also, look at the controls and the display of the treadmill. They play a significant role in the ease of use. If you intend to use your treadmill for intense interval training or high-intensity workouts, check whether it has the ability to incline or decline.
